NAME

Paws::CodeGuruProfiler::SubmitFeedback - Arguments for method SubmitFeedback on Paws::CodeGuruProfiler

DESCRIPTION

This class represents the parameters used for calling the method SubmitFeedback on the Amazon CodeGuru Profiler service. Use the attributes of this class as arguments to method SubmitFeedback.

You shouldn't make instances of this class. Each attribute should be used as a named argument in the call to SubmitFeedback.

SYNOPSIS

    my $codeguru-profiler = Paws->service('CodeGuruProfiler');
    my $SubmitFeedbackResponse = $codeguru -profiler->SubmitFeedback(
      AnomalyInstanceId  => 'MyAnomalyInstanceId',
      ProfilingGroupName => 'MyProfilingGroupName',
      Type               => 'Positive',
      Comment            => 'MyString',               # OPTIONAL
    );

Values for attributes that are native types (Int, String, Float, etc) can passed as-is (scalar values). Values for complex Types (objects) can be passed as a HashRef. The keys and values of the hashref will be used to instance the underlying object. For the AWS API documentation, see https://docs.aws.amazon.com/goto/WebAPI/codeguru-profiler/SubmitFeedback

ATTRIBUTES

REQUIRED AnomalyInstanceId => Str

The universally unique identifier (UUID) of the AnomalyInstance (https://docs.aws.amazon.com/codeguru/latest/profiler-api/API_AnomalyInstance.html) object that is included in the analysis data.

Comment => Str

Optional feedback about this anomaly.

REQUIRED ProfilingGroupName => Str

The name of the profiling group that is associated with the analysis data.

REQUIRED Type => Str

The feedback tpye. Thee are two valid values, Positive and Negative.

Valid values are: "Positive", "Negative"
